在vs2005利用sqlDataSource连接Oracle10g的时候,
数据源用Oracle 数据库 (OLE DB)或者Oracle 数据库 (OracleClient)
都不知道怎么设置服务器名才能连接的上。
假定服务器名:server,或者IP地址:192.168.0.100
数据库名:oracle1
联了两天没弄出来,大家帮帮小弟吧

解决方案 »

  1.   

    用username ,pwd, hoststring。
      

  2.   

    只有三个输入信息的位置:
    服务器名:
    用户名:
    密码:
    hoststring 是根据这个自动生成的。
      

  3.   

    --web.config中
    <connectionStrings>
      <add name="ConnectionString" connectionString="Provider=MSDAORA;Data Source=orc3;Persist Security Info=True;Password=XXX;User ID=XXX"
       providerName="System.Data.OleDb" />
     </connectionStrings>
    -----------------------------------------------------------------------------------
    --在程序中打开这个联接串就行了(OLEDB方式)
    Dim connectionString As String
    connectionString = ConfigurationManager.ConnectionStrings("ConnectionString").ConnectionString